Second Quarter Studies 2025 – A Public Faith

Our second quarter 2025 study groups will use Miroslav Volf’s Public Faith: How Followers of Christ Should Serve the Common Good.

FROM THE PUBLISHER

Debates are raging today about the role of religions in public life. As the world becomes increasingly interconnected, various religions come to inhabit the same space. Covering such timely issues as witness in a multifaith society and political engagement in a pluralistic world, this book highlights things Christians can do to serve the world.
